Book excerpt: Set Theory for Pre-BeginnersSet Theory for Pre-Beginners consists of a series of lessons in set theory. The 8 lessons in this book cover elementary material from this subject. A "pre-beginner" is a math student that is ready to start learning some more advanced mathematics, but is not quite ready to dive into proofwriting. Set Theory for Pre-Beginners is perfect for students wishing to begin learning advanced mathematics, but that are not quite ready to start writing proofs. high school teachers that want to expose their students to the ideas of advanced mathematics without getting into mathematical rigor. professors that wish to introduce higher mathematics to non-stem majors. The material in this set theory book includes: 8 lessons in 8 subject areas. Examples and exercises throughout each lesson. A problem set after each lesson arranged by difficulty level. A complete solution guide is included as a downloadable PDF file. Pure Math Pre-Beginner Book Table Of Contents (Selected) Here's a selection from the table of contents: Introduction Lesson 1 - Sets and Subsets Lesson 2 - Operations on Sets Lesson 3 - Relations Lesson 4 - Equivalence Relations and Partitions Lesson 5 - Functions Lesson 6 - Equinumerosity Lesson 7 - Logic and Axioms Lesson 8 - Ordinals and Cardinals
